Carpathia by Taking Back Sunday is a song that carries a lot of emotional weight and the lyrics provide a glimpse into the story the band is trying to tell. The song explores themes of love, loss, and the longing for a connection with someone that is no longer present.

The opening lines, “I’m gonna leave the same way I came, up from the ashes then I’m from the ashes,” depict a sense of rebirth and rising above difficult circumstances. It suggests that the speaker has gone through a transformative experience and has come out stronger on the other side.

The next verse, “If our house had stood here on this wood foundation, then you could’ve fooled me,” expresses a feeling of being deceived or fooled by someone they once loved. The reference to the southern days and the intense heat adds an element of nostalgia and longing to the lyrics.

Throughout the song, the repeated line “It would’ve been nice to say” emphasizes the missed opportunities for communication and connection. The speaker reflects on the separation between them and the subject of the song, expressing a desire to have known them better.

The chorus, “When oh when will this sinking feeling feel like ‘man that was ages ago'”, conveys a sense of lingering pain and the longing for time to heal the wounds of a past relationship. The repetitive nature of the chorus emphasizes the ongoing struggle to move on and let go of the past.
